反爬虫策略中的IP地址轮换如何实现?挑战与对策
创作时间:
作者:
@小白创作中心
反爬虫策略中的IP地址轮换如何实现?挑战与对策
引用
CSDN
1.
https://blog.csdn.net/qq_34623639/article/details/140532355
在当今互联网时代,数据收集和分析已成为许多企业和个人的重要需求。然而,随着反爬虫技术的不断发展,如何规避这些限制并持续获取数据成为了一个技术挑战。IP地址轮换技术作为一种有效的应对策略,通过定期更换爬虫使用的IP地址,可以有效避免被目标网站检测和封杀。本文将详细介绍IP地址轮换技术的工作原理和实现步骤。
IP 地址轮换技术的工作原理
IP地址轮换技术的核心是定期更换爬虫程序使用的IP地址,以避免被目标网站检测和封杀。其主要工作原理包括:
- 代理服务器的应用:使用代理服务器隐藏真实IP地址,通过轮换不同的代理IP来更改IP地址。
- IP池管理:维护一个包含多个可用IP地址的IP池,根据需要从中选择IP地址,避免频繁访问同一个IP地址。
- 请求频率控制:控制爬取的请求频率,避免访问过于频繁被判定为异常流量。
IP 地址轮换技术的步骤
为了成功应用IP地址轮换技术来应对反爬虫策略,开发人员需要遵循以下步骤:
- 选择合适的代理服务商:根据需要选择稳定、快速、提供多地域IP的代理服务商。
- 构建IP池:从代理服务商获取IP地址,并将其存储在一个IP池中,以便在爬取过程中进行轮换。
- 配置爬虫程序:在爬虫程序中集成IP轮换逻辑,每次请求时从IP池中随机选择一个IP地址进行访问。
- 监控和维护:定期检查IP池中IP地址的有效性,及时剔除被封禁或失效的IP地址,并补充新的可用IP地址。
通过以上步骤,可以有效地实现IP地址轮换,从而提高爬虫程序的稳定性和成功率。
热门推荐
为什么有的人会晕车?
如何通过风水调理来提升自己的财运
专家提醒:这些饮食和生活习惯或致肠癌,该如何预防?
葫芦什么时候适合播种,葫芦的种植方法
Win11拖拽文件不成功?为什么总是出错?如何解决?
劳动仲裁调解时该如何说话
金庸为何不写《射雕》前传?虚竹的命运给出答案
鱼刺卡喉别轻视!正确处理及预防方法快收藏
2025年个人所得税汇算清缴全攻略:时间节点、税负解析与申报指南
咖啡烘焙过程反应分析:烘焙中的梅纳反应与焦糖化反应的作用
茶叶冲泡的分类:不同类型的茶如何正确泡制?
近视的人越来越多,5个因素容易让你近视,儿童早期做好5点预防
什么是惯性参考系?
售价金额核算法公式详解——如何准确计算商品售价与成本
减重需要的基本心理建设
如何正确修理控制器?控制器修理过程中有哪些关键步骤需要遵循?
如何验证DNS服务器配置是否正确?
控制器和电机怎么配?一文读懂匹配方法与关键注意事项
胸痛、咳嗽、呼吸不畅?关于这个病您不可不知的科普知识
官宣!2025年国家女排集训名单公布,赵勇任主帅
午睡不当反伤脑?省一院专家提醒:牢记这‘三不要’,午睡更健康!
8个适合中小学生的高效学习法,太实用了
有一种治愈,由可爱的狗狗带来
红丸的象征意义:追求真相与个人成长的复杂旅程
Win11系统怎么看储存空间?如何快速释放空间?
咖啡机出液泡沫的原因及解决方法
孩子各年龄段该做哪些视力检查?
从《三体》电影版到中国IP全球化,大咖热议文化“出海”新机遇
2025年中国鸡蛋行业市场规模、进出口情况及下游消费格局
最新!浙江大学发布《重大领域交叉前沿方向2024》